这是本文档旧的修订版!


conda安装初始化

下载conda的离线安装包:

https://repo.anaconda.com/miniconda/

或者直接清华源下载最新的包:

https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/Miniconda3-latest-Linux-x86_64.sh

用 vim 或任意文本编辑器打开文件,vim ~/.condarc

内容如下:

channels:
  - defaults
show_channel_urls: true
default_channels:
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/msys2
custom_channels:
  conda-forge: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  bioconda: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  pytorch: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  pytorch-lts: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  simpleitk: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ud

安装完毕之后, source ~/.bashrc即可生效

一键式sh脚本自动完成安装

#!/bin/bash

mkdir -p ~/tmp
cd ~/tmp

echo "正在下载 Miniconda 安装包..."
wget https://mirrors.tuna.tsinghua.edu.cn/anaconda/miniconda/Miniconda3-latest-Linux-x86_64.sh -O Miniconda3-latest-Linux-x86_64.sh

if [ ! -f Miniconda3-latest-Linux-x86_64.sh ]; then
    echo "下载失败,请检查网络或 URL 是否正确。"
    exit 1
fi

echo "正在安装 Miniconda..."
bash Miniconda3-latest-Linux-x86_64.sh -b -p $HOME/miniconda3

if [ ! -d $HOME/miniconda3 ]; then
    echo "安装失败。"
    exit 1
fi

echo 'export PATH="$HOME/miniconda3/bin:$PATH"' >> ~/.bashrc

$HOME/miniconda3/bin/conda init bash

echo "正在配置清华大学 TUNA 镜像源..."
cat > ~/.condarc << EOF
channels:
  - defaults
show_channel_urls: true
default_channels:
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/main
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/r
  - https://mirrors.tuna.tsinghua.edu.cn/anaconda/pkgs/msys2
custom_channels:
  conda-forge: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  bioconda: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  pytorch: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  pytorch-lts: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
  simpleitk: https://mirrors.tuna.tsinghua.edu.cn/anaconda/cloud
EOF

$HOME/miniconda3/bin/conda clean -i -y

echo "done."

评论

请输入您的评论. 可以使用维基语法:
 
python/依赖管理/conda/conda安装初始化.1765782675.txt.gz · 最后更改: 2025/12/15 07:11